Pet Vaccinations

PREVENTIVE MEASURE IN COMBATING VIRAL DISEASES LIKE:

  • Parvovirus
  • Parainfluenza virus
  • Distemper
  • Lyme
  • Panleukopenia
  • Rabies

There are a variety of diseases that affect animals, so proper vaccination of your pet is vital in protecting them from the many types of illnesses to which they are susceptible to.

Spay & Neuter


Spaying or neutering your pet can help them live a longer, healthier life, minimize behavior problems, and help control the stray population.


+Overview

According to the American Veterinary Medical Association, nearly 12,500 puppies are born in the United States each hour. Spaying females or neutering males eliminates unwanted litters, which contribute to thousands of euthanasia procedures.

+Timing

While usually recommended at a young age, it is important to consult with our veterinarians to determine the best age for your pet. You can reduce the likelihood of certain cancers and tumors by spaying or neutering at the right age.

+Benefits

Benefits include helping to control the dog and cat population, eliminate undesirable and embarrassing behavior and prevent diseases in your pet such as prostate disease and testicular cancer.
